#831206 - RGB(131, 18, 6) - Kenyan Copper Color FAQ

What is the color code for Kenyan Copper?

Hex color code for Kenyan Copper color is #831206. RGB color code for kenyan copper color is rgb(131, 18, 6).

What is the RGB value of #831206?

The RGB value corresponding to the hexadecimal color code #831206 is rgb(131, 18, 6). These values represent the intensities of the red, green, and blue components of the color, respectively. Here, '131' indicates the intensity of the red component, '18' represents the green component's intensity, and '6' denotes the blue component's intensity. Combined in these specific proportions, these three color components create the color represented by #831206.

What is the CMYK (Cyan Magenta Yellow Black) color model of #831206?

In the C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Black) color model, the color represented by the hexadecimal code #831206 is composed of 0% Cyan, 86% Magenta, 95% Yellow, and 49% Black. In this CMYK breakdown, the Cyan component at 0% influences the coolness or green-blue aspects of the color, whereas the 86% of Magenta contributes to the red-purple qualities. The 95% of Yellow typically adds to the brightness and warmth, and the 49% of Black determines the depth and overall darkness of the shade. The resulting color can range from bright and vivid to deep and muted, depending on these CMYK values. The CMYK color model is crucial in color printing and graphic design, offering a practical way to mix these four ink colors to create a vast spectrum of hues.
